The Thermostable Polymerases market represents a critical segment of the biotechnology industry, particularly within DNA replication and amplification-driven applications. Thermostable polymerases are enzymes capable of withstanding high-temperature conditions, making them indispensable in polymerase chain reactions (PCR), DNA sequencing, and diagnostics. This market plays a vital role in healthcare and research sectors, being pivotal in genetic research and clinical diagnostics.

Taq Polymerase Technology β 70%: Taq polymerase remains standard due to its reliability and cost-effectiveness.
Pfu Polymerase Technology β 20%: Pfu technology is noted for its heightened fidelity in applications requiring high accuracy.
Other Technologies β 10%: Other technologies supplement specialized use cases and experimental purposes.
